Как конвертировать TIFF в HTML с помощью GroupDocs.Conversion для .NET: пошаговое руководство

Введение

В цифровую эпоху плавное преобразование форматов документов имеет решающее значение. Независимо от того, являетесь ли вы разработчиком, интегрирующим преобразование файлов в приложение, или предприятием, которому требуется эффективная обработка данных, преобразование изображения TIFF в доступный формат HTML может иметь решающее значение. Это руководство проведет вас через использование GroupDocs.Конвертация для .NET для преобразования файлов TIFF в HTML, что делает контент более интерактивным и легко интегрируемым в веб-приложения.

Что вы узнаете:

  • Как настроить среду для преобразования TIFF в HTML
  • Подробные шаги по реализации процесса конвертации с помощью GroupDocs.Conversion
  • Основные параметры конфигурации и соображения производительности
  • Практические примеры использования и возможности интеграции

Теперь давайте рассмотрим необходимые предпосылки для начала работы!

Предпосылки

Прежде чем начать, убедитесь, что у вас есть следующее:

Необходимые библиотеки и зависимости:

  • GroupDocs.Конвертация для .NET библиотека: Версия 25.3.0 или более поздняя
  • .NET Framework (предпочтительно .NET Core или .NET Framework)

Настройка среды:

  • Подходящая среда разработки, например Visual Studio
  • Доступ к каталогу, где хранятся ваши файлы TIFF, и к другому каталогу для вывода

Необходимые знания:

  • Базовые знания программирования на C#
  • Знакомство с операциями ввода-вывода файлов в .NET

Настройка GroupDocs.Conversion для .NET

Чтобы начать использовать GroupDocs.Конверсия в вашем проекте вам необходимо установить библиотеку. Вот как это сделать:

Консоль диспетчера пакетов NuGet

dotnet add package GroupDocs.Conversion --version 25.3.0

Приобретение лицензии:

  1. Бесплатная пробная версияЗагрузите пробную версию с сайта Сайт GroupDocs для проверки функциональности.
  2. Временная лицензия: Если вам нужно больше времени, запросите временную лицензию через эта ссылка.
  3. Покупка: Для постоянного использования приобретите лицензию через Страница покупки GroupDocs.

Базовая инициализация и настройка:

using GroupDocs.Conversion;

Это утверждение делает все необходимые классы из библиотеки доступными в вашем проекте.

Руководство по внедрению

Давайте разберем реализацию на четкие этапы, сосредоточившись на каждой функции.

Функция: преобразование TIFF в HTML

Обзор:

Преобразование файла TIFF в формат HTML обеспечивает большую гибкость и доступность графического контента на веб-платформах.

Шаг 1: Настройте пути

Создайте константы для каталога документов и выходной папки:

public static class Constants
{
    public const string SAMPLE_TIFF = @"YOUR_DOCUMENT_DIRECTORY\sample.tiff";

    public static string GetOutputDirectoryPath()
    {
        return Path.Combine(Directory.GetCurrentDirectory(), "output");
    }
}

Примечание: Заменить YOUR_DOCUMENT_DIRECTORY с фактическим путем к вашему файлу TIFF.

Шаг 2: Выполнение преобразования

Используйте следующий фрагмент кода для преобразования изображения TIFF в HTML:

using System;
using System.IO;
using GroupDocs.Conversion;
using GroupDocs.Conversion.Options.Convert;

string outputFolder = Constants.GetOutputDirectoryPath();
string outputFile = Path.Combine(outputFolder, "tiff-converted-to.html");

// Загрузите исходный файл TIFF
using (var converter = new Converter(Constants.SAMPLE_TIFF))
{
    // Настройте параметры преобразования для формата HTML
    var options = new WebConvertOptions();

    // Выполните преобразование и сохраните результат в виде HTML-файла.
    converter.Convert(outputFile, options);
}
  • Параметры: Constants.SAMPLE_TIFF указывает входной файл TIFF.
  • Возвращаемые значения: Метод ничего не возвращает, но сохраняет преобразованный HTML по указанному пути.
  • Метод Цель: Convert Метод преобразует файл TIFF в HTML-документ, используя предопределенные настройки преобразования.
Советы по устранению неполадок:
  • Убедитесь, что все пути правильно настроены и доступны.
  • Если у вас возникли проблемы с доступом, проверьте права доступа к файлам.
  • Убедитесь, что библиотека GroupDocs правильно указана в вашем проекте.

Функция: Настройка пути к каталогу

Точная настройка каталогов обеспечивает бесперебойную работу. Эта функция демонстрирует эффективную настройку путей входных документов и выходных каталогов.

Практические применения

Вот несколько реальных сценариев, в которых преобразование TIFF в HTML может оказаться полезным:

  1. Цифровые архивы: Преобразование архивных изображений TIFF в удобные для веб-доступа форматы.
  2. Каталоги продукции электронной коммерции: Отображение высококачественных изображений продуктов в адаптивном формате на веб-сайтах.
  3. Медицинская визуализация: Представление подробных медицинских сканирований в виде интерактивных HTML-документов для более удобного просмотра медицинскими работниками.

Соображения производительности

При работе с большими файлами TIFF или при массовом преобразовании учтите следующие советы по повышению производительности:

  • Оптимизируйте использование памяти, правильно утилизируя объекты после использования.
  • По возможности используйте асинхронные методы для повышения скорости реагирования.
  • Контролируйте системные ресурсы и соответствующим образом корректируйте параметры преобразования, чтобы избежать узких мест.

Заключение

В этом уроке мы рассмотрели, как GroupDocs.Конвертация для .NET может использоваться для преобразования изображений TIFF в форматы HTML. Следуя изложенным шагам и используя надежные функции библиотеки, вы можете улучшить возможности обработки документов вашего приложения.

Следующие шаги:

  • Поэкспериментируйте с дополнительными вариантами конвертации, предоставляемыми GroupDocs.
  • Изучите возможность интеграции этой функциональности в более крупные системы или фреймворки.

Готовы начать конвертацию? Погрузитесь в процесс и посмотрите, насколько плавными могут быть преобразования файлов!

Раздел часто задаваемых вопросов

В: Для чего используется GroupDocs.Conversion для .NET? A: Это мощная библиотека, которая упрощает преобразование различных форматов документов, включая TIFF в HTML, улучшая доступность и возможности интеграции.

В: Как начать работу с GroupDocs.Conversion? A: Установите библиотеку через NuGet или .NET CLI, настройте пути проекта и используйте предоставленные фрагменты кода для преобразований.

В: Могу ли я конвертировать несколько файлов TIFF одновременно? A: Да, вы можете перебрать коллекцию файлов TIFF и применить логику преобразования к каждому файлу по отдельности.

В: Какие распространенные проблемы возникают с GroupDocs.Conversion? A: Проблемы часто связаны с неправильными конфигурациями путей или отсутствующими зависимостями. Убедитесь, что все настройки и библиотеки настроены правильно.

В: Могу ли я получить какую-либо поддержку, если у меня возникнут проблемы? A: Да, вы можете обратиться за помощью к Форум поддержки GroupDocs.

Ресурсы

Начните свой путь к бесперебойному преобразованию TIFF в HTML, используя эти ресурсы!